.listingItemCert {
    & .certificate_List {
        & .item {
            .inner {
                border: 0.1rem solid #eee;
                overflow:hidden;
                position:relative;
                .caption{
                    right:0;
                    left:0;
                    bottom:0;
                    transform:translateY(100%);
                    transition:all 0.3s linear;
                    background-color:var(--accent-color);
                    color:#fff;
                    padding:2rem;
                    h3{
                        color:#fff;
                        font-size:1.25rem;
                        font-weight:bold;
                    }
                    span{
                        font-size:1rem;
                    }
                }
                &::after{
                content:"";
                position:absolute;
                width:100%;
                height:0.2rem;
                background-color:var(--accent-color);
                bottom:0;
                right:0;
                left:0;
            }
                img{
                    width:100%;
                    height:100%;
                }
            }
            &:hover{
                .caption{
                    transform:translateY(0);
                }
            }
            
        }
    }
}

